The lifespan of the batteries used in these integrated systems may vary, often necessitating replacement every few years. Therefore, the overall maintenance extends beyond just the solar panels themselves. Monitoring the charge cycles and ensuring the battery remains within its optimal operating parameters can contribute significantly to the system's effectiveness. Users should also be mindful of the battery's environmental conditions, such as temperature and humidity, as these factors can impact performance and require more attentive care.
Upkeep Compared to Traditional Options
Battery-integrated solar panels require a different maintenance approach compared to traditional solar options. These units often combine photovoltaic cells with battery storage, introducing additional components that necessitate regular monitoring. Checking the battery's performance, ensuring proper charge levels, and inspecting connections become essential routines. Additionally, the installation of these panels may be slightly more complex, leading to a need for specialised technicians familiar with the integrated systems.

Related Links The Role of Doping in Improving Solar Cell Efficiency Addressing tough stains on solar panels often requires a strategic approach. A mixture of warm water and mild detergent can effectively break down grime without damaging the panels. It’s essential to use a non-abrasive sponge or cloth to gently scrub the surface. Avoiding harsh chemicals is also crucial, as these can leave residues or corrode the materials.

Innovations in energy conversion technology for solar panels Regular inspections of solar panels are essential to ensure optimal performance and longevity. Look for cracks on the surface of the panels or framing. Mildew or mould can also indicate moisture build-up, potentially damaging the system. Any signs of corrosion around the mounting components may suggest that exposure to the elements has taken its toll.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ent more significant problems in the future.
